Key Responsibilities
- Administer the jobsite badging and credentialing process for all employees, trade partners, vendors, and visitors.
- Maintain the site access database and ensure all required documentation (training, safety orientation, ID verification, etc.) is complete before issuing badges.
- Cookordinate with trade partners to schedule onboarding and badging for new workers.
- Issue, track, and deactivate badges as workers enter or leave the project.
- Maintain accurate daily site headcount and access logs.
- Assist with orientation and communicate site access procedures and requirements.
- Support audits by maintaining organized records of badging approvals and documentation.
